>Nowhere near that. Someone was exercising their perceived right to order anything from the common services (which was then us in the computing centre), just to show off or to try to double-check what was in the totals which we printed and delivered already. This is 1988, and there was just not enough capacity - the whole VAX had less than 1G of storage then, and it served four wholesale/retail members of the system (two others had their own PDPs). There was no way we could have kept the text files with the reports for long enough, we almost ran out of space printing this - we actually had to print one part, delete, run the report for the next section, print that, delete etc. Okay, two such at a time, and at times we just had to repeat the process with smaller chunks as it would run out of space.
>
>We could have just flatly refused to do this, but this served a higher purpose: nobody ever tried to ask for such a report again.
>
>Well actually someone did, but that was in a different company, three years later... and that one was just two boxes of paper. Same lesson, same effect, but this time it was chargeable and we didn't spare the idiot.
